The entire Bible, all the way from Genesis to Revelation, the whole thing is about Jesus!! 2. From the cross, Jesus yells out: “My God, My God, why have Thou forsaken Me?” (Matthew 27:46). But why did Jesus say that if He’s the Son of God? Turns out that this was actually one of the greatest mic drops of human history! The pharisees that put Him up there, they had all the Scripture memorized. They knew it all, word for word. And when He said that line, they freaked out because they knew exactly where it was coming from. It was coming from Psalm 22, which David wrote a thousand years before that even happened, starts off with “My God, My God, why have You forsaken Me?” (Psalm 22:1). Then that same chapter continues to explain the crucifixion that happens a thousand years later in detail (Psalm 22:16-18). All of this thousands of years before it even happened. Jesus wasn’t crying out in confusion, He was fulfilling prophecy! Imagine the Pharisees… they knew the Psalms, they knew Psalm 22, they knew it all by heart.
